JAWS 17 не читает aria-label в поле выбора в IE

Я пытаюсь повысить удобство использования своего поля выбора для пользователей программ чтения с экрана. Прямо сейчас они должны запомнить варианты, чтобы выбрать правильный ответ. Я использую aria-label, чтобы указать дополнительную информацию в «опции». Он отлично работает с Firefox и Chrome, но не с IE 11 или ниже. Вроде с Edge все нормально. Есть ли способ заставить его работать в IE 11?

Код:

      <option id="question1_item0">Select</option>

      <option id="question1_item1" aria-label="1 an actor" >1</option>

      <option id="question1_item2" aria-label="2 a country" >2</option>

      <option id="question1_item3" aria-label="3 a color" >3</option>

      <option id="question1_item4" aria-label="4 a wesite" >4</option>

    </select>

person Grady McGhee    schedule 05.05.2016    source источник


Ответы (1)


Ярлык - это имя ввода в форме. Не каждый вариант в избранном.

Можешь попробовать вот так?

<label for="actor">Actor:</label>
<select id="actor">
  <option label="Select">Select</option>
  <option label="1">1</option>
  <option label="2">2</option>
  <option label="3">3</option>
  <option label="4">4</option>
</select>
person laurariveros    schedule 21.10.2016